Diane Abbott Life story


Diane Julie Abbott is a British politician who has served as Member of Parliament for Hackney North and Stoke Newington since 1987. She served in the Shadow Cabinet of Jeremy Corbyn as Shadow Home Secretary from 2016 to 2020. She is both the first black woman elected to parliament and the longest-serving black MP.
